2. Stats Digital
Stats Digital is all about the numbers. They really focus on using data to drive marketing decisions. It's not just about throwing money at ads and hoping something sticks; it's about understanding what works, what doesn't, and why.
They specialize in advertising, analytics, and conversion optimization.
Think of it this way:
They help you figure out where your website traffic is coming from.
They analyze how users are interacting with your site.
They tweak things to get more people to actually buy something or fill out a form.
Stats Digital's approach is pretty straightforward: measure everything, analyze the data, and then make changes to improve results. It's a cycle of continuous improvement, and it's all driven by hard numbers.
Basically, they want to help you understand the effectiveness of your digital marketing efforts. They can also help you understand your audience better, which leads to more targeted strategies. Their optimization techniques are all about improving conversion rates, which directly impacts your bottom line. They also offer advertising solutions that can increase your online visibility and customer engagement.
Here's a quick look at what they do:
Service | Description |
---|---|
Digital Marketing | Broad strategies to increase online presence. |
Analytics & Attribution | Tracking where your leads and sales are coming from. |
Conversion Optimization | Making changes to your website to get more people to take action (buy, sign up, etc.). |
If you're looking for a data-driven approach to marketing, Stats Digital might be a good fit. They're focused on using analytics to improve your Thrive Score and overall ROI.

6. Brandetize
Brandetize seems like a solid option if you're looking for a San Diego agency focused on digital strategy and branding. They've got a perfect 5.0 rating based on a handful of reviews, which is always a good sign.
They seem to focus on building a strong brand presence.
Here's a quick rundown:
Project costs start at $10,000+, so they're definitely catering to businesses with a decent budget.
Their hourly rates are in the $150-$199 range.
They're a mid-sized agency, employing between 10 and 49 people.

Frequently Asked Questions
How do I pick the right digital marketing agency in San Diego?
Finding the perfect digital marketing agency in San Diego means looking at a few key things. First, check out their past work to see if they've helped businesses like yours. Also, make sure they know a lot about your industry. See what tools and tech they use, and always read reviews from other clients. Good communication is super important, so ask how they talk with clients. Finally, understand their prices and what's included.
What's good about hiring a San Diego-based digital marketing agency?
Working with a local San Diego agency gives you a big advantage because they understand the local market really well. They know what people in San Diego are looking for, which helps your marketing campaigns hit the mark better. Plus, it's often easier to meet in person and build a strong working relationship.
What kinds of services do these agencies offer?
Digital marketing agencies in San Diego offer many services to help businesses grow online. This includes making your website show up higher in search results (SEO), running ads online (PPC), managing your social media, creating content like blog posts and videos, and designing websites. They basically cover everything you need to get noticed and bring in customers online.
How much does it cost to hire a digital marketing agency?
The cost of working with a digital marketing agency can change a lot. It depends on what services you need, how big your business is, and how long you want to work with them. Some agencies charge by the hour, while others have monthly plans or project-based fees. It's best to talk directly with agencies to get a clear idea of their pricing for your specific needs.
